The Duty of a Designer in Industrial Real Estate Hamid Moradi a Licensed Professional Engineer
A designer is responsible for using clinical and mathematical concepts to layout, construct, and preserve structures and framework. In commercial real estate advancement, designers add at nearly every phase of a project’s lifecycle.
Civil engineers prepare land for building and construction by designing grading strategies, drainage systems, roadways, and energies. Architectural engineers make sure that structures can securely endure environmental forces such as wind, quakes, and heavy lots. Mechanical, electrical, and plumbing (MEP) designers layout vital structure systems, consisting of home heating, air flow, a/c (COOLING AND HEATING), electric circulation, water supply, and fire security.
Modern engineering also stresses sustainability. Engineers include energy-efficient technologies, renewable resource systems, and eco-friendly products that decrease running costs while decreasing environmental influence. As green building standards continue to obtain significance, engineering technology has come to be a significant competitive advantage in business real estate.
What Does a Commercial Realty Developer Do?
A commercial property programmer looks after the entire process of changing vacant land or existing buildings right into lucrative industrial assets. Their responsibilities prolong past building and include marketing research, financial planning, land purchase, project administration, and leasing methods.
Developers begin by determining possibilities based on market need. They assess group patterns, economic conditions, zoning policies, and investment possibility prior to determining whether a task is economically sensible.
Once feasibility has actually been established, programmers put together groups of architects, designers, professionals, banks, legal consultants, and federal government firms. Throughout building, they coordinate schedules, budget plans, permits, and risk management while ensuring the task satisfies both governing needs and investor expectations.
Ultimately, business property designers are business owners that balance creativity with economic discipline to create properties that produce long-term worth.
Exactly How Engineers and Programmers Collaborate
The success of any kind of business growth depends greatly on cooperation between engineers and developers.
Throughout the planning stage, engineers perform site examinations and technological analyses that assist designers figure out whether a task is feasible. Soil conditions, flooding threats, energy schedule, and ecological constraints can significantly influence task expenses and timelines.
As style advances, engineers work carefully with engineers to make sure the structure meets architectural, mechanical, and security requirements without jeopardizing the developer’s monetary purposes.
Throughout building, designers keep track of top quality, solve technological difficulties, and confirm conformity with building regulations. Developers, at the same time, manage spending plans, negotiate agreements, communicate with investors, and coordinate stakeholders.
This ongoing partnership makes certain tasks are completed securely, efficiently, and successfully.
Technology Is Changing Commercial Growth
Modern technology has actually fundamentally transformed both design and business property growth.
Building Info Modeling (BIM) allows designers, architects, and developers to team up making use of in-depth three-dimensional digital designs prior to construction starts. These versions identify style conflicts early, decreasing expensive mistakes and enhancing task effectiveness.
Drones are significantly utilized for evaluating land, checking building and construction progression, and examining difficult-to-access areas. Geographic Details Systems (GIS) aid programmers in reviewing areas based on transport accessibility, population growth, environmental factors, and framework.
Expert system and information analytics assist designers anticipate market trends, estimate task risks, and enhance financial investment choices. At the same time, designers utilize innovative simulation software program to examine structure performance, power consumption, and structural honesty prior to building begins.
The assimilation of wise structure modern technologies– including automated lights, environment control, tenancy sensing units, and predictive upkeep systems– has also improved the long-term worth of industrial residential properties.
Sustainability as a Competitive Advantage
Environmental sustainability has actually become one of the specifying priorities in commercial real estate.
Organizations significantly look for workplace and commercial centers that lower power intake, lower operating expense, and support corporate sustainability objectives. Because of this, developers are buying green structures that integrate high-performance insulation, energy-efficient a/c systems, photovoltaic panels, rain harvesting, and sustainable construction materials.
Designers play a critical duty in developing these environmentally accountable systems. Through ingenious engineering services, industrial structures can lower carbon exhausts while boosting occupant convenience and operational performance.
Lots of projects now pursue internationally recognized green building qualifications, which can improve property worth, draw in tenants, and improve financial investment returns.
Obstacles Dealing With the Sector
In spite of continuous innovation, engineers and business real estate developers encounter various challenges.
Construction costs continue to climb due to inflation, labor lacks, and fluctuations in product costs. Regulative needs have ended up being increasingly intricate, requiring compliance with environmental regulations, zoning policies, access standards, and building safety codes.
Economic uncertainty additionally impacts business property markets. Adjustments in rate of interest, funding problems, and business need can affect project feasibility and investment decisions.
In addition, the growing popularity of remote and hybrid job has actually changed office space needs. Programmers need to adapt by producing flexible, technology-enabled workplace that support evolving business requirements.
Climate strength is an additional emerging concern. Engineers are significantly creating structures efficient in holding up against floodings, storms, heatwaves, and other climate-related dangers to secure both residents and lasting investments.
